a money box contains only 10-cent and 20-cent coins. there are 22 coins with a total value of $2.90. how many coins of each?
In a money box containing only 10-cent and 20-cent coins, there are a total of 22 coins with a combined value of $2.90. The task is to determine the number of coins of each denomination.
Let's assume the number of 10-cent coins as 'x' and the number of 20-cent coins as 'y'. Since we have a total of 22 coins, we can express this as the equation x + y = 22 (equation 1).
Next, we need to consider the total value of the coins. Each 10-cent coin contributes 10 cents to the total value, and each 20-cent coin contributes 20 cents. Since the total value is $2.90, we can express this as the equation 10x + 20y = 290 (equation 2), considering the values in cents.
To solve this system of equations, we can multiply equation 1 by 10 to eliminate 'x' from equation 2. This gives us 10x + 10y = 220 (equation 3). Subtracting equation 3 from equation 2, we get 10y = 70, which simplifies to y = 7.
Substituting the value of 'y' back into equation 1, we find x + 7 = 22, which gives us x = 15. Therefore, there are 15 coins of 10 cents and 7 coins of 20 cents in the money box.

Use the definition or identities to find the exact value of the indicated trigonometric function of the acute angle . cosθ=4/5 Find cotθ a.4/3 b.5/4 c.5/3 d.3/4
Therefore, the value of cotθ is 4/3. Option a. 4/3 is the correct option.
To find cotθ, we can use the identity cotθ = 1/tanθ. Since cosθ = 4/5, we can find sinθ using the Pythagorean identity:
sinθ = √(1 - cos²θ)
= √(1 - (4/5)²)
= √(1 - 16/25)
= √(9/25)
= 3/5
Now, we can find tanθ = sinθ/cosθ
= (3/5) / (4/5)
= 3/4.
Finally, cotθ = 1/tanθ
= 1 / (3/4)
= 4/3

A graphical tool used to help determine whether a process is in control or out of control is a a. control chart b. boxplot c. scatter diagram d. histogram
The graphics tool used to help determine whether a process is in control or out of control is a. control chart.
A graphical tool used to help determine whether a process is in control or out of control is a control chart. A control chart is a chart used to monitor the stability of a process over time and to distinguish between common cause and special cause variation. It displays data points in relation to upper and lower control limits, which are calculated using statistical methods.
The control chart provides a visual representation of the process and enables users to identify trends, shifts, or other patterns that may indicate that the process is out of control.

T/F a correlation simply means that two or more variables are present together.
A correlation does not simply mean that two or more variables are present together. The statement is false.
Correlation can be positive, negative, or zero.
Positive correlation means that as one variable increases, the other variable also increases. For example, there is a positive correlation between the amount of studying and exam scores.
Negative correlation means that as one variable increases, the other variable decreases. For example, there is a negative correlation between the number of hours spent watching TV and physical activity levels.
Zero correlation means that there is no relationship between the variables. For example, there is zero correlation between the number of pets someone owns and their height.
It's important to note that correlation does not imply causation. Just because two variables are correlated does not mean that one variable causes the other to change.
To summarize, a correlation measures the statistical relationship between variables, whether positive, negative, or zero. It is not simply the presence of two or more variables together. The statement is false.
